Soft Washing in Springfield, MO

Soft washing shifts the work away from water force and toward a treatment selected for the material and organic buildup. It is an important part of professional exterior cleaning because many common surfaces can be marked, loosened, or flooded by unnecessary pressure.

Plan the scope

Details to settle before soft washing.

  • Identify every material, finish, coating, age, repaired area, leak, vent, opening, and known oxidation issue.
  • Define the siding, roof, trim, painted surfaces, and attached structures included instead of using “soft wash” as a vague package.
  • Plan access, runoff, and care around plants, glass, metals, exterior fixtures, pets, and items that cannot be moved.

Local conditions change how exteriors age.

A sunny, open property may collect dust and pollen but dry quickly. A shaded lot with mature trees can stay damp longer and show green or dark organic buildup sooner. Commercial entries add foot traffic, vehicle residue, irrigation marks, and more frequent appearance standards. That is why an accurate estimate needs the property context, not only a square-foot number.

Soft Washing FAQ

Questions worth asking before you schedule.

Is soft washing still pressure washing?

Customers often use pressure washing as the broad name for exterior cleaning. Soft washing is the lower-pressure method used when treatment and dwell time should do more of the work than water force.

Does every house need soft washing?

The method depends on siding, finish, condition, access, and buildup. Most siding benefits from lower pressure, but an estimate should still identify mixed materials and areas that need separate care.
